Как установить связь между PLC и MongoDB (NoSQL) с помощью структурированного текстового программирования?
Как отправить данные (например, символ, целое число или строку) из ПЛК (Indraworks) в MongoDB с использованием программирования структурированного текста (МЭК 61131-3)?
Ни один из доступных функциональных блоков (RIL_SocketComm.library) не совместим с базами данных NoSQL (в данном случае MongoDB). Есть ли обходной путь?
Было бы здорово, если бы вы могли помочь мне с этим.
Благодарю.
2 ответа
На самом деле это зависит от того, какой у вас ПЛК и какую функцию он поддерживает. Большинство ПЛК с поддержкой Ethernet могут это сделать. все, что вам нужно сделать, это включить эту функцию. Например, Schneider LMC058 и LMC258 поддерживают экспорт данных в MS Excel, MS Access и SQL. Надеюсь, что это поможет, дайте мне знать, какой у вас plc, и вы используете какой-либо HMI с этим?
Я не уверен, какой ПЛК вы используете, но я использую Bosch XM22 и L75. У него есть сервер opcua, с которого я могу читать значения. Я использовал python и javascript, так что var, как только у меня появилось, я перенес его в mysql.